Rural Property Watch has been developed to support the UK’s agricultural and equestrian community with security and anti-theft measures.

The agricultural, equestrian and rural business communities are experiencing mounting pressures from increased crime, often as CCTV cameras and estate community patrols in the urban areas push criminals out of town, at a time when reduced policing support in rural areas is the norm.

Very often rural properties and heavy plant have little or no security and lengthy response times from the authorities mean that delays in notifying police of an issue can be very costly. The ideal security solution will be one which notifies the landowner of intruders quickly and includes physical security measures which delay the intruders from achieving their objective.

A farmer’s property is often spread over many acres with stock and equipment (often portable and easy to steal) located away from conurbations and off the main roads. Business premises, including equestrian centres and livery stables, maybe located on remote farm or rural business parks, face similar difficulties.

Facilities Resource Limited have used their experience in the security industry to develop systems and products specifically designed to provide security for farms, outbuildings, farmyards, livery stables, equestrian centres and agricultural vehicles and equipment.

This new service is known as Rural Property Watch and a dedicated website, which can be found at www.ruralpropertywatch.co.uk, has been launched in order to promote it.

John Hicks, Managing Director of Facilities Resource Limited, said: "Rural Property Watch supports the farming and equestrian community with CCTV installation and maintenance, vehicle and plant tracking systems, physical security measures, business and domestic alarms, self-powered wireless alarms for remote buildings, heavy plant anti-theft systems and farm outbuilding webcams".

"The ability for building managers to view their properties remotely from their home or office through our CCTV systems linked to their computer is a valuable service. But they do not have to sit by their computers for hours on end. We have the technology for the system to text them the moment anyone is detected on the premises".
